Collier has been\u00a0sworn in\u00a0as a part-time reserve officer with Nash Community College&#8217;s Police Department. Collier recently retired as the Director of North Carolina&#8217;s State Bureau of Investigation. The swearing in ceremony was administered by Jaye Biggs, and witnessed by NCC President Dr. Bill Carver and NCC Police Chief Sara Wiggins.<\/div>\n<div>The NCC Police Department employs a chief, five\u00a0full-time officers who also serve as instructors, and two\u00a0part-time officers. Each officer is sworn by the North Carolina Criminal Justice Training and Standards Division, and holds full arrest authority and jurisdiction on campus-owned and controlled property. At minimum, one deputy from Nash County Sheriff&#8217;s Office is also on duty during operating hours. NCC Police Officers work varying schedules allowing extended coverage. They also provide support during special occasions on campus and at large events.
